Wuthering Heights — Page 1
昨天下午天色阴沉,寒意逼人。
Yesterday afternoon set in misty and cold.
我本有几分心思,想待在书房的炉火旁,而不是穿越荒原和泥泞,跋涉去呼啸山庄。
I had half a mind to spend it by my study fire, instead of wading through heath and mud to Wuthering Heights.
然而,吃完晚饭上楼时——(顺带一提:我在十二点到一点之间用餐;管家是一位中年妇人,随房子一并留下,她不能——或者说不愿——理解我希望在五点用餐的要求)——我带着这份懒散的念头走上楼梯,踏入房间,却看见一个女仆跪在地上,四周围着刷子和煤斗,正用大堆煤渣熄灭炉火,扬起漫天尘土。
On coming up from dinner, however, (N.B.—I dine between twelve and one o'clock; the housekeeper, a matronly lady, taken as a fixture along with the house, could not, or would not, comprehend my request that I might be served at five)—on mounting the stairs with this lazy intention, and stepping into the room, I saw a servant-girl on her knees surrounded by brushes and coal-scuttles, and raising an infernal dust as she extinguished the flames with heaps of cinders.
这一幕景象立刻把我赶了出来;我拿起帽子,步行四英里后,恰好赶在第一片羽毛般的雪花飘落之前,抵达了希斯克利夫的花园门口。
This spectacle drove me back immediately; I took my hat, and, after a four-miles' walk, arrived at Heathcliff's garden-gate just in time to escape the first feathery flakes of a snow shower.
在那荒凉的山顶上,土地因严酷的黑霜而冻得坚硬,冷风吹得我浑身打颤。
On that bleak hill top the earth was hard with a black frost, and the air made me shiver through every limb.
门上的铁链无法取下,我只好跳了过去,沿着那条以凌乱的醋栗丛为边的石板小道跑上去,徒劳地敲门求入,直到我的指节阵阵刺痛,狗群也嚎叫起来。
Being unable to remove the chain, I jumped over, and, running up the flagged causeway bordered with straggling gooseberry-bushes, knocked vainly for admittance, till my knuckles tingled and the dogs howled.
「可怜的屋中人!」我在心里喊道,「你们因这般粗鲁冷漠、拒人于千里之外的待客之道,理应永远与世人隔绝。
"Wretched inmates!" I ejaculated, mentally, "you deserve perpetual isolation from your species for your churlish inhospitality.
至少,我在白天绝不会把门闩得紧紧的。我不管了——我一定要进去!」
At least, I would not keep my doors barred in the day-time. I don't care—I will get in!"
下定决心后,我抓住门闩,使劲地摇晃起来。
So resolved, I grasped the latch and shook it vehemently.
